When and Who Should Get a HIV I And II Test Done?
Human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) lives in the body fluids of an infected individual and can be spread to anyone who comes in contact with infected body fluids.
The following individuals are at high risk and should consider getting HIV testing done:
- Individuals with multiple sexual partners or those who have had unprotected sex with infected individuals.
- People sharing needles/syringes or receiving blood transfusions.
- Healthcare workers handling body fluids.
- Pregnant or breastfeeding mothers.
- Anyone undergoing major surgery.
HIV may produce the following symptoms in early or later stages of the infection, and calls for testing to confirm the diagnosis:
- Persistent fever
- Muscle aches
- Joint pain
- Night sweats
- Sore throat
- Diarrhoea
- Skin rash
- Sudden weight loss
- Unexplained fatigue
- Swollen lymph nodes in the neck or groin
How Frequently Should You Take the HIV I And II Test?
HIV test frequency may vary depending on your occupation and exposure history. Check the table below for more details.
|
Health scenario |
Context |
Recommended frequency |
|---|---|---|
|
General wellness |
People without known risk factors. |
Once a year, during annual check-ups, or as recommended by a healthcare provider. |
|
High-risk exposure |
Recent potential exposure to HIV, such as unprotected sexual contact or needle-sharing. |
Immediately, then repeat after 3 months (window period). |
|
Pregnancy |
Prenatal care |
During the first trimester, as advised by your doctor. |
|
Regular activity |
Multiple partners |
Every 3 to 6 months, or as advised by your doctor. |
Note: The above table is for educational purposes only. Always consult your healthcare provider to find out how often you should get tested.
What Conditions Can a HIV I And II Test Help Detect?
HIV-I and HIV-II tests check for two variants of HIV, out of which one is more common. To know more about the differences between these two, check the table below:
|
Feature |
HIV-I |
HIV-II |
|---|---|---|
|
Worldwide prevalence |
Very common |
Less common |
|
Transmission |
More efficient |
Less efficient |
|
Disease progression |
Faster |
Usually slower |
|
Viral load |
Often higher |
Often lower |
|
Geographic distribution |
Global |
Mainly West Africa |
HIV I And II Test Preparation
What to Expect Before the Test?
- Fasting is usually not required.
- Inform your doctor about all current medications or any recent exposure.
- Always consult your healthcare provider for any special instructions beforehand.
What to Expect During the Sample Collection?
The steps for the blood sample collection procedure are explained below:
- An elastic band is tied around your upper arm for better access to veins.
- The skin is cleaned with an antiseptic, and a needle is inserted into the located vein.
- The needle is withdrawn after the sample is collected, and a bandage is placed over the site to prevent minor bleeding.
What to Expect After the Test?
- The test procedure is generally safe with minimal to no risks.
- If dizzy, sit and relax for a few minutes to recover.
Note: If you notice bruising, pain, or a rash at the puncture site after the test, consult your healthcare provider.
What are the Parameters Included in a HIV I And II Test?
After a window period, antigens and antibodies appear in the blood or body fluids of an infected individual that can be detected using these tests. The table below mentions test parameters and test result interpretation for the HIV-I and HIV-II tests.
|
Parameter |
Status |
Interpretation |
|---|---|---|
|
HIV-I and HIV-II antibody/antigen |
Non-reactive |
No virus detected at this time; usually considered a normal result. |
|
HIV-I and HIV-II antibody/antigen |
Reactive |
The virus may be present. This is a preliminary result requiring further testing. |
Important note: Test results may vary from lab to lab. Early testing during the window period may give false results. Always consult your healthcare professional for interpretation of your test results.
HIV I And II Test Risks and Limitations
- Window period: Testing too early may yield a false-negative result, as antibodies may not appear during the initial weeks of HIV infection.
- Supplements: High doses of biotin (vitamin B7) can occasionally interfere with lab results. It is best to skip it for 24 hours before the test.
- Sampling errors: Poor sample handling can lead to errors and yield false results.
